Police seek public's help to identify man assaulted in Takanini

Please attribute to Detective Senior Sergeant Karen Bright, Counties Manukau Police.

Police are seeking the public’s help to identify a man who was seriously assaulted in Takanini last night.

The man was left severely beaten on the footpath at approximately 10.20pmlast night on Great South Road, Takanini.

He is in a critical condition in Auckland Hospital and Police are requesting the public’s help to identify this man so we contact his family.

He was wearing a grey collared shirt, blue jeans and black sneakers with white soles.

He is believed to be of Indian descent.

Police are seeking to talk to anyone who may have witnessed the assault or has any information about who the man is.
